Abstract
Thermodynamic analysis for system ZnO:Cl is performed by means of Kröger method of quasi-chemical reactions. We obtained equilibrium concentrations of defects and free carriers as a function of partial pressure of components in gas phase. When Chlorine total concentration of incorporated Chlorine is 1020 cm− 3 expected concentration of carriers generated is about 5 1019 cm− 3, which is almost three orders of magnitude higher than the one of pure ZnO.
